The cheapest way to get from Páros to Corinth is to car ferry and train which costs €60 - €90 and takes 4h 59m.
The fastest way to get from Páros to Corinth is to car ferry and taxi which takes 3h 36m and costs €130 - €170.
The distance between Páros and Corinth is 243 km.
The best way to get from Páros to Corinth without a car is to car ferry and taxi which takes 3h 36m and costs €130 - €170.
It takes approximately 3h 36m to get from Páros to Corinth, including transfers.

There is no direct connection from Páros to Corinth. However, you can take the car ferry to Port of Piraeus then take the taxi to Corinth.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to Paros National Airport (PAS) airport, fly to Athens International Airport (ATH), walk to Athens Airport, take the line 1203 train to Athens, take the train to Korinthos, then take the taxi to Corinth.
